Problem 1:

Howie Jones owns and operates Blue Ridge Hot Tubs, a company that sells two models of hot tubs: the Aqua-Spa and the Hydro-Lux. Howie purchases prefabricated fiberglass hot tub shells and installs common water pumps and the appropriate amount of tubing into each hot tub. Every Aqua-Spa requires a pump, 12 hours of labor and 16 feet of tubing; every Hydro-Lux requires 2 pumps, 16 hours of labor and 8 feet of tubing. Demand for these products is such that each Aqua-Spa produced can be sold to generate a profit of $275, and each Hydro-Lux produced can be sold to generate a profit of $250. The company expects to have 450 pumps, 91 workers, and 3,080 feet of tubing available during the next weeks production cycle. Determine the optimal number of Aqua-Spas and Hydro-Luxes to produce to maximize profit assuming all employees work their 40 hours with no overtime.

  1. What are the objective function, decision variables, and constraints for this optimization problem?
  2. Develop an Excel spreadsheet and use Excel-Solver to find an optimal solution for this problem.
